Many blockchain-based protocols, such as Bitcoin, implement a decentralized asset transfer (or exchange) system. As clearly stated in the original paper by Nakamoto, the crux of this problem lies in prohibiting any participant from engaging in double-spending. There seems to be a common belief that consensus is necessary for solving the double-spending problem. Indeed, whether it is for a permissionless or a permissioned environment, the typical solution uses consensus to build a totally ordered ledger of submitted transfers. In this paper we show that this common belief is false: consensus is not needed to implement of a decentralized asset transfer system. We do so by introducing AT2 (Asynchronous Trustworthy Transfers), a class of consensusless algorithms. To show formally that consensus is unnecessary for asset transfers, we consider this problem first in the shared-memory context. We introduce AT2$_{SM}$, a wait-free algorithm that asynchronously implements asset transfer in the read-write shared-memory model. In other words, we show that the consensus number of an asset-transfer object is one. In the message passing model with Byzantine faults, we introduce a generic asynchronous algorithm called AT2$_{MP}$ and discuss two instantiations of this solution. First, AT2$_{D}$ ensures deterministic guarantees and consequently targets a small scale deployment (tens to hundreds of nodes), typically for a permissioned environment. Second, AT2$_{P}$ provides probabilistic guarantees and scales well to a very large system size (tens of thousands of nodes), ensuring logarithmic latency and communication complexity. Instead of consensus, we construct AT2$_{D}$ and AT2$_{P}$ on top of a broadcast primitive with causal ordering guarantees offering deterministic and probabilistic properties, respectively.

In the recent years, the vulnerabilities of conventional public key infrastructure are exposed by the real-world attacks, such as the certificate authority’s single-point-of-failure or clients’ private information leakage. Aimed at the first issue, one type of approach is that multiple entities are introduced to assist the certificate operations, including registration, update, and revocation. However, it is inefficient in computation. Another type is to make the certificate information publicly visible by bringing in the log servers. Nevertheless, the data synchronization among log servers may lead to network latency. Based on the second approach, the blockchain-based public key infrastructure schemes are proposed. Through these type of schemes, all the certificate operations are stored in the blockchain for public audit. However, the issue of revoked certificates’ status storage is worth paying attention, especially in the setting with massive certificates. In addition, the target web server that a client wants to access is exposed in the process of certificate status validation. In this paper, we propose a privacy-preserving blockchain-based certificate status validation scheme called PBCert to solve these two issues. First, we separate the revoked certificates control and storage plane. Only the minimal control information (namely, certificate hashes and related operation block height) is stored in the blockchain and it uses external data stores for the detailed information about all revoked certificates. Second, we design an obscure response to the clients’ certificate status query for the purpose of privacy preserving. Through the security analysis and experiment evaluation, our scheme is significant in practice.

Cryptocurrencies have gained tremendous popularity over the past few years. The purpose of this study is to try to understand the factors that are driving cryptocurrency-related trading activities. Focusing on the well-established cryptocurrency called Bitcoin, we find that online search popularity and the volume of trade in unrelated stock markets positively and negatively, respectively, influence Bitcoin trading volume. We also find no statistical evidence that the underlying sentiment behind relevant financial news influence Bitcoin trading volume. We believe these results might be of great value to investors interested in cryptocurrencies and might instigate further research on this topic.

In this paper, reinforcement learning is applied to the problem of optimizing market making. A multi-agent reinforcement learning framework is used to optimally place limit orders that lead to successful trades. The framework consists of two agents. The macro-agent optimizes on making the decision to buy, sell, or hold an asset. The micro-agent optimizes on placing limit orders within the limit order book. For the context of this paper, the proposed framework is applied and studied on the Bitcoin cryptocurrency market. The goal of this paper is to show that reinforcement learning is a viable strategy that can be applied to complex problems (with complex environments) such as market making.

Resource-constrained devices are unable to maintain a full copy of the Bitcoin Blockchain in memory. This paper proposes a bidirectional payment channel framework for IoT devices. This framework utilizes Bitcoin Lightning-Network-like payment channels with low processing and storage requirements. This protocol enables IoT devices to open and maintain payment channels with traditional Bitcoin nodes without a view of the blockchain. Unlike existing solutions, it does not require a trusted third party to interact with the blockchain nor does it burden the peer-to-peer network in the way SPV clients do. The contribution of this paper includes a secure and crypto-economically fair protocol for bidirectional Bitcoin payment channels. In addition, we demonstrate the security and fairness of the protocol by formulating it as a game in which the equilibrium is reached when all players follow the protocol.
